Simplified Explanation

The method described in the abstract involves processing intensity maps obtained from a vision sensor on a moving object to recognize the road surface. Here is a simplified explanation of the abstract:

  • Obtaining an original intensity map from a vision sensor on a moving object.
  • Generating a local intensity map based on local values of neighboring elements.
  • Creating a normalized intensity map by normalizing the original intensity map.
  • Recognizing the road surface based on the normalized intensity map.

Original Abstract Submitted

a method performed by one or more processors includes: obtaining an original intensity map including original elements having respective signal intensities with respect to a road surface, the signal intensities based on sensing of a vision sensor arranged on a moving object that is moving on a road including the road surface, wherein each of the original elements has a respective local neighborhood of neighboring original elements; generating a local intensity map by determining local values respectively corresponding to the original elements of the original intensity map, wherein the local values are determined based on the original elements in the respectively corresponding local neighborhoods; generating a normalized intensity map by normalizing the original intensity map based on the local intensity map; and recognizing the road surface based on the normalized intensity map.
